Improved Dream pounds Mystics Jun 20, 2009
Sancho Lyttle, Michelle Snow and Chamique Holdsclaw did most of the damage early as the Dream wore down the Mystics with their relentless pursuit of the ball. Starting center and leading rebounder Erika DeSouza was on the bench for all but three minutes of the first half with early foul trouble, but it didn t matter on this night, not with the 6-foot-5 Snow and the 6-4 Lyttle controlling the area around the basket with plenty of help from Holdsclaw, who is 6-2. WNBA: Sparks, Shock open season as favorites Jun 6, 2009
Atlanta revamped its roster for its second season after finishing with a WNBA-record 30 losses last year, adding veterans Chamique Holdsclaw, Nikki Teasley, Michelle Snow and Sancho Lyttle, and No. 1 overall draft pick Angel McCoughtry. Washington is also different from top to bottom with a new general manager, a new coach - the team's 11th in 12 seasons - and several new players, including Lindsey Harding, Chasity Melvin and rookie Marissa Coleman.
